Review: Kiss of the Rose by Kate Pearce
If you love the Tudor period and you love vampires this is a book you will have to have! It is a very unique new paranormal novel that combines the worlds of the Tudor court with vampires and the slayers that are bound to protect the throne at all costs!The story starts with Henry’s father who is in a desperate battle with King Richard for the crown. Before the pivotal battle that will decide it all - Henry makes a pact with the ancient Druids to help him defeat Richard and assure the thrown is his, and also to protect his family’s hold on that thrown even after his death. But that pact also included his family's help with the struggle between the Druid’s and the Vampires that they are sworn to defeat. Henry agrees and his blood seals the pact…
Years later his son Henry the VIII sits on the thrown and there is a master vampire that is wanting to see him dead! Enter Rosalind Llewellyn of the Legendary Llewellyn family – they are a sect of Druids who have been sworn to protect the King and Queen from the vampires since the pact was first made between the Druids and the Tudors. Under the guise of one of the queens Ladies in waiting Rosalind has come to Court to find and dispatch the vampire before it can harm the King or the Queen in anyway. But she has never come across the likes of a vampire that is as old or as powerful as the one that she must face now…and if that weren’t a daunting enough task in and of itself one of the Ellis family – a group of Druid slayers that defend the vampire race in the war between the Druids and Vampires (and a long time enemy of the Llewellyn family as well) is also at court and claiming to be there to kill the vampire as well.
Christopher Ellis is out to kill the rogue vampire that has been causing major problems for the Vampire Council which he serves and protects. He didn’t expect to run into such a fetching and fascinating lady as the Lady Rosalind it’s to bad that she is an accursed Llewellyn and that their families are sworn enemies! But from the moment they meet he feels drawn to her and not just because of her beauty but in all that makes her into the enigmatic woman that she is. Could the growing feelings that he feels for her be real or is he being compelled or bewitched by some Druid magic by the Llewellyn?
As the vampire’s victims and games get more serious and closer to the royal family Christopher and Rosalind are thrown together more and more and they are unexpected urged by their feuding families to join forces to defeat the ancient threat before it can achieve it’s deadly plot for the King’s life. Can they work together to defeat their common enemy, and can these long time enemies fight their growing feelings for each other as well? You don’t want to miss this exciting adventure and if you want to know the answers you will have to get your copy and find out because my lips are sealed as to their fates…. ;)
I really enjoyed this book and I can’t wait to see what happens next in this exciting new series. It looks as if the books are going to be following King Henry’s life in six books - looks like one for each wife he had! Love him or hate him – (it’s kind of hard not to let's face it he was a jerk of epic proportions) he is always a very interesting character and his court is the ultimate lair for the vampires and the druids that are at war both with themselves and with the rogue vampires that have attacked them both. If you love a good paranormal and the Tudor’s you have to try this one you will be so glad you did! Ms. Pearce has constructed a fabulous world of courtly intrigue, romance and danger that you won’t be able to put down.

Review: Conception by Sarah McCarty
Conception is the story of two lovers destined to be together despite seemingly insurmountable odds.
Eden Lavery and her newborn daughter have been held a prisoner by her grandfather (who is the leader of a member of a fanatical group called the Coalition who are seeking to find the secret to immortality.) She has suffered through unspeakable experiments trying to find out more about the Chosen (a group of vampires) and how they are immortal. It seems like a lifetime ago when she fell in love with Duscan Knight the leader of the Chosen who has lived for over six centuries. She never thought when their relationship started that any of this was possible or even existed. Now she has to escape her prison like hell, and get her daughter to Duscan so that he can protect her and keep her out of the hands of her grandfather before he turns on her with his experiments next.

Duscan (Deuce) Knight believed his love and destined mate - Eden had been killed a year ago in the confrontation between the Chosen, the Others and the Coalition. He never would have left her behind had he known that she had survived. Now thank the Maker she has returned to him (and with another surprise their daughter that he knew nothing of) and he is determined that the Coalition or no one else will ever come near them again, vowing vengeance on those who have tortured and harmed his mate. He is also determined to make her see that their love is meant to be and they are eternal mates.
Eden never forgot what it was like in Deuces arms. Their passion is as hot as ever but many things stand in their way. Even though she knows that he thought her dead the disappointment she felt at being left behind and that he didn’t come for her still haunts her. And Eden is determined that no matter what happens to her that her grandfather and those that follow him will never get near her daughter ever again. But even as powerful as Duscan is can he truly protect them from the far reaching power of the Coalition? And can they overcome all that has come between them to make a new beginning?
I won’t tell you any more if you want to know the answers you will have to get the book to find them out! Sarah McCarty has created a very unique and different world of Vampires and shifters in this book. It is definitely not your regular vampire romance, though the Chosen have many of the traits of the vampires that most people identify with they have one Mate that is meant to share their lives… the other half of their soul and only that person can make them complete among other things that set them apart from other vamps.
I really loved many things about this it truly felt like the start of what would become a series and I would have liked to see it continue to learn more but this so far has been the only book in the Chosen storyline. It had a very good start and as with any Sarah McCarty book great writing and ultra hot love scenes galore. But while I did love the passion between Eden I felt that it fell a bit short of many of Sarah’s other books like the fabulous Promises series. It seemed way to focused on just the sex sometimes and the other parts of the story did lag behind some, if not for that I would have given this a much much higher rating because the her writing is excellent. (And yes I realize this was an erotic romance and therefore more sex is expected) I just wish more of the history of both the Chosen and their battle with the Coalition had been flushed out as well that would have made it an ever better read. All in all though another great book from this author in my quest to read all of her books!

2 Reviews of Jeaniene Frost's Books
Cat and Bones are back for more undead angst! Cat seems to have everything going her way at the beginning of this one she is back with her undead love Bones at her side and they are slaying the rogue undead and keeping the human population safe. Things are going well with her team. Heck even her mother is doing better and staying out of her hair more! But things in life of course never go easily for very long do they? And they are about to go wrong in a big way for Cat and throw a major monkey wrench into everything… Cat has fought the undead as the Red Reaper for years and has been successful in keeping her true identity safe via changes in appearance - dying her hair, wearing contacts, changing clothes and identities at the drop of a hat so that no one ever knew who the real Reaper was until it was too late. However now her cover is blown sky high and there are many undead who are out for vengeance! As if that weren’t enough to ruin her day there is also an undead Master Vampiress from Bones’ past who is out for vengeance (and who also welds some very deadly magic on top of her other undead powers) and she will stop at nothing to see him dead in the permanent sense once and for all. Its an all out Vampire War! Can Cat and Bones survive this onslaught of enemies or will their pasts both catch up with them and have them both headed for the grave once and for all?
I can’t say much more because I don’t want to give anything away, but let me just say that the danger meter for them both is on full force in this one. Never have they faced such major and very deadly odds. I went through this one like a hurricane I couldn’t put it down! I was riveted to the pages to see what would happen next. Full of all the action and adventure of the other books, and with the return of favorite supporting characters as well, I loved seeing more of the story of Cat and Bones unfolding.
Ms. Frost is a master at throwing surprises that you weren’t expecting at you time and time again. You just never know what to expect when you pick up one of the books and I love that! It’s truly refreshing in a genre that I love but that has gotten way to predictable in a lot of books lately. That is definitely not the case with Ms. Frost’s books. Fresh, heart pounding action and with the deep love story of Cat and Bones growing more all the time this one is another great must read for Frost fans and for vampire fans in general!
The only thing that did bother me and detracted from my enjoyment was some of the gore (zombies to be more specific they are just gross and have never been a favorite of mine in anyway because of the massive ick factor with them, but they are formidable new opponents for Cat and her team to battle!) I know that might put some readers off a bit but that is to be expected when fighting the undead right at least to a certain extent.
I couldn’t wait for the next one to see what she would throw at Cat and Bones next! (and so I didn’t and jumped right into it as soon as I finished this one! (see that review next!)
Review: Destined For An Early Grave by Jeaniene Frost
Book four in the Night Huntress series
Ok I have to start out on this one by saying fans of this series get ready for MAJOR OH MY STARS moments in this one galore!!! Cat and Bones have been through so much together they have fought side by side for over six years together against rogue vamps, zombies, ghouls, crazed magic welding master vamps, you name it - they seem to have had it thrown out them. So they are more than due for a vacation! When Bones takes Cat sailing for some much needed R&R all is going splendidly and Cat thinks she has never been more content or happy. But her dream vacation is about to turn into a true nightmare when a centuries old Master Vampire named Gregor starts invading Cat’s dreams and stating that Bones isn’t her husband and that she and Gregor have a very long and intimate past that has been blocked from Cat’s memory and that he is determined to get her back! Cat is utterly confused and she learns that Gregor who is also known as the DreamSnatcher can actually kidnap people from their dreams the stakes just went up 100%. How can you fight an enemy that can snatch you right out of your sleep??? But is Gregor telling the truth? How could it be possible that they have such an intimate and long past as he claims that she can’t remember at all? And if so just how intimate was their past? Could the past she thought she remembered all be a lie? And how can she find out the truth without endangering herself and Bones even more than they already are? Gregor is much older and much more powerful than Bones… and that has Cat worried that he could kill Bones if they face off, and she can’t let that happen not because of her - not for any reason. Can Bones and Cat find a way to battle a foe that can attack anytime while you are awake or while you are asleep?
This one had me flying through the pages yet again. I truly can’t remember the last time I couldn’t put a book down like I have been with this series. Once I got started I just couldn’t stop! Yes they are just that good! Jeaniene Frost has upped the ante in every single book and personally I think they just keep getting better and better! She knows exactly how to keep you glued to the pages and riveted to the edge of your seat throughout. There are surprises galore in store for our favorite characters in this one and you truly don’t want to miss them!!! Oh I so want to say more but I can’t without running the risk of giving some very major parts away!!! I will say that if you are a fan of this series you don’t want to miss this one and I think you will be very pleased to see some issues that have been in the other books (including some conditions) finally coming to the forefront in a major way! That’s it…that is as close as I will come my lips are sealed on the rest…… so if you want to find out what I’m talking about do yourself a favor and get this one and get to reading! This has been my favorite of the series so far and I am dying to get the next book in the series as soon as it’s available to see what happens next!
